- TRAM is Sphere’s AI-native tax research system for global indirect tax, automating tax determinations.
- It ingests and interprets tax legislation, builds product taxonomies, and determines taxability, rates, and sourcing rules.
- TRAM enables rapid expansion into new regions and products with high accuracy through expert-in-the-loop review.
- Traditional tax research is labor-intensive, costly, and error-prone, inhibiting expansion.
- TRAM operates like a tax researcher, sifting through tax laws to determine product taxability and rates.
- It continuously monitors tax authority updates to ensure compliance with the latest rules.
- TRAM’s outputs are reviewed by tax experts before being implemented, improving speed and accuracy.
- The system improves over time by learning from expert feedback.
- TRAM’s architecture includes ingestion, normalization, indexing, reasoning, and expert review steps.
- It uses hybrid dense and sparse indexing for accurate retrieval of tax authority materials.
- TRAM’s reasoning models generate structured tax proposals with citations and reasoning summaries.
- Human experts review and approve TRAM’s proposals, providing feedback for continuous improvement.
- TRAM has achieved over 90% accuracy and reduced median expert review time to under 10 seconds.
- Future plans include expanding TRAM to cover input tax, withholding tax, and tariffs.
